Фильм Nobody Lives Forever (Оригинальное название Nobody Lives Forever) играет главные роли в John Garfield (Nick Blake), Geraldine Fitzgerald (Gladys Halvorsen), Walter Brennan (Pop Gruber), Faye Emerson (Toni Blackburn), George Coulouris (Doc Ganson), George Tobias (Al Doyle), Robert Shayne (Chet King), Richard Gaines (Charles Manning), Richard Erdman (Bellboy, The Marwood Arms), James Flavin (Shake Thomas) Дата выхода фильма указана 01.11.1946. Этот фильм продюсирует Warner Bros. Pictures . Снято в следующих местах: Mission San Juan Capistrano - 26801 Ortega Highway, San Juan Capistrano, California, USA . Страны производства: United States of America Жанр фильма: Фильмы Преступление, Фильмы Драма, Фильмы Романтика
